Hey guys, first post here and would like some help with my game.

I don't know if this is a problem with my country but I get terrible connection issues with online play.

First off, I got MKX on Xbone, and played online. I noticed that it took a while to find a match with anyone and when it did, I had terrible PING with them, it was very rare to find a game with four green bars.
Random disconnection issues, and everyone disappering from the lobby in a KOTH game. It must be my connection or the game itself.

After a few months I got MKX on PC just a weeks ago, most of my friends had it on there so I thought I'd get the premium edition.
Now the game feels dead, as in there's no one in the game at all. Only a few rooms and all this time I've had this game, I've only fought 2 people online.

Is it because I live in Australia that I'm so restricted to play or is the PC version really lacking players? Because I really wanna get revernant Kung Lao. :D

I play on PS4 and neither on XB1 or PC but I will try to help.

Basically the online of MKX is not that good unless the connection is at a really good state. I for one didn't had that much of a problem with online matches with MKX. Yes I did had a few awfully laggy matches but they were far from common. A lot of people say that the PS4 version of the game actually has the best online for that game at the moment, although that the ESL online leauge is exclusive for XB1. Maybe it's easier on PS4 but it probably all depands on the connection.

As for the PC version, it had a really rough start as WB games, the publiser for NRS games, bired HV to work on the PC port of the game and even after they've fixed it got too many problems. Now it seems that the game is fine (you said your friends have it so I guess that they still play it), but I'm not sure considering what happend with that port.
